The purpose of this feature class is to quantify the vacancy rate across addresses zoned for different uses, allowing for advanced analysis of geographical patterns in the rate of vacancy in these areas. It is developed to aid public health research and urban planning initiatives by enhancing our understanding of, and ability to address, local health and socioeconomic concerns.
